Politics of Climate Change.  Audio (and related blog) for 9 August 2005 broadcast from Radio Open Source, Public Radio International, WGBH-Boston and other stations.  The program follows “the money trail that leads from the fossil fuel industry to political spin” and examines “why the American press, as a whole, has been pretty quiet about the issue.”  Guests include CSW’s Rick Piltz.

Host: Christopher Lydon

Guests:

  • Stephen Schneider – Climatologist in the Biology Department at Stanford University. Co-director of Stanfords Center for Environmental Science and Policy.
  • Ross Gelbspan – Former reporter for the Washington Post and the Boston Globe. Author of The Heat Is On and Boiling Point.
  • Rick Piltz – Founder and Director, Climate Science Watch. Former senior associate at the Climate Change Science Program, the federal program that coordinates climate research.
